Inspect and Identify Vulnerable Spots Regularly

Set a monthly reminder to check under your sink for signs of moisture or leaks. Use a flashlight to peer into tight corners and behind pipes, ensuring no hidden drips or water stains. During my last remodel, I physically examined every joint and seal, discovering a minor crack in the moisture barrier that could have led to significant damage. Address these issues immediately by resealing or replacing compromised components.

Seal and Waterproof Your Cabinets Proactively

Apply a marine-grade waterproof sealant around sink edges, pipe penetrations, and cabinet joints. I’d recommend using a clear, flexible silicone that adheres well to wood and plastic surfaces. I encountered a situation where I re-sealed my cabinet base after noticing slight swelling, which effectively halted ongoing water intrusion and preserved the integrity of my woodwork. Remember, proper sealing is key to resisting moisture penetration.

Upgrade to Moisture-Resistant Materials and Hardware

When replacing or customizing cabinets, choose moisture-resistant plywood or MDF with a vinyl or laminate surface. Think of it as installing a raincoat for your cabinetry—a simple upgrade that offers long-term defense. In my project, switching to moisture-resistant materials prevented future warping, especially in high-humidity areas. Implement Effective Drain and Pipe Maintenance

Regularly inspect your sink’s piping for leaks or corrosion. Tighten fittings with a wrench and replace aging hoses or gaskets. As I did during my renovation, I disconnected and cleaned all drain connections, replaced cracked gaskets, and applied plumber’s tape to ensure a watertight seal. These small actions can save you from costly repairs caused by unnoticed leaks.

Create a Maintenance Routine for Longevity

Develop a simple checklist—tighten fittings, check for stains, replace worn seals—done quarterly. When I adopted this routine, I caught early signs of pipe corrosion that I quickly fixed, preventing a small leak from becoming a disaster. Maintenance is your best tool for ensuring your cabinetry stays dry and durable over time.

I rely heavily on high-quality, specialized equipment to keep everything in top shape. For example, I use a digital moisture meter like the Protimeter MMS2 to regularly assess wood moisture levels, which helps prevent warping and mold—especially important in humid climates. This device gives instant readings, allowing me to catch potential issues early before they escalate. Additionally, I recommend investing in a fine-toothed woodworking saw such as the Bosch GTA3000, which ensures clean, accurate cuts when adjusting or rebuilding parts of your cabinetry, minimizing material stress and damage. Proper tools save time and improve results, making maintenance less of a chore. For sealing and waterproofing, I trust a premium-grade silicone sealant like GE Silicone II, which remains flexible and resistant to water, resisting the wear and tear of moisture exposure over years of service. Regular application of such sealants around seams, joints, and pipe penetrations is vital for longevity. To manage ongoing care, I schedule quarterly inspections, utilizing my moisture meter and a flashlight to detect early signs of deterioration or leaks.
